claiming my sacredness
we are all sacred beings
if i am to claim anything as my own,
i will claim my sacredness.
i will claim my sacredness as who i am.
i will weave it into everything i do,
all the words i speak,
all the acts of love i move within,
all the ways i sit and listen and learn
and hear the wisdom
that is spoken from other lips
whose souls have embarked on the process
of claiming their own sacredness
in the bodies that birth those words.
i will claim my sacredness as my own,
yet not to keep it captive or nestled
only between my own two breasts,
i will claim this sacredness as my own
and simultaneously allow it to spill out of me
in the most intentional kind of way.
i will share it with those who walk with me
and walk towards me
and also with those who walk away.
my sacredness has no bounds -
it knows no limits on where it can flow -
it becomes me and i become it
and we go where we need to -
and we come to know
more intimately what the depths
of the sacred essence of existence
of this world
and these lands
and this universe
and these hands
can allow us to see and to be
as we reach our potentials
time and again
from the inside out.
we grow into the sacred beings that we are
as we learn to resonate
with the natural frequencies of the earth.
we spin through this cosmology of all and none
with the gentle hummmmmmm
of what it means to let our breath
and our spirit rest with each other.
if i am to claim anything as my own,
i will claim my sacredness.
i will remember my divinity
with each step i take,
with each limb of my body that i shake
with each limb of a tree
that speaks to me
as i sit below
and rest my back on the ancient trunk
of my ancestors whose roots
dig deep into the fertile soil
of the forest floor.
